Key Differences
In short — Core i5-14600KF outperforms the cheaper Ryzen 5 2400G on the selected game parameters. However, the worse performing Ryzen 5 2400G is a better bang for your buck. The better performing Core i5-14600KF is 2073 days newer than the cheaper Ryzen 5 2400G.
Advantages of AMD Ryzen 5 2400G
- Up to 54% cheaper than Core i5-14600KF - $135.0 vs $294.99
- Up to 34% better value when playing New World than Core i5-14600KF - $1.26 vs $1.92 per FPS
- Works without a dedicated GPU, while Intel Core i5-14600KF doesn't have integrated graphics
Advantages of Intel Core i5-14600KF
- Performs up to 44% better in New World than Ryzen 5 2400G - 154 vs 107 FPS
- Can execute more multi-threaded tasks simultaneously than AMD Ryzen 5 2400G - 20 vs 8 threads

AMD Ryzen 5 2400G | vs | Intel Core i5-14600KF |
---|---|---|
Feb 12th, 2018 | Release Date | Oct 17th, 2023 |
Ryzen 5 | Collection | Core i5 |
Raven Ridge | Codename | Raptor Lake |
AMD Socket AM4 | Socket | Intel Socket 1700 |
Desktop | Segment | Desktop |
4 | Cores | 14 |
8 | Threads | 20 |
3.6 GHz | Base Clock Speed | 3.5 GHz |
3.9 GHz | Turbo Clock Speed | 5.3 GHz |
65 W | TDP | Not Available |
14 nm | Process Size | 10 nm |
36.0x | Multiplier | 35.0x |
Radeon RX Vega 11 | Integrated Graphics | None |
Yes | Overclockable | Yes |
